Then, at After, enter the number of minutes or … WebJun 11, 2024 · Luckily, learning how to loop a PowerPoint is very easy! Just follow these 3 steps: 1. Open your presentation and go to the Slide Show tab. 2. Select the Set Up Slide Show option for the Set-Up Options window to appear. 3. In this window, go to the “Show options group” and tick the Loop continuously until ‘Esc’ (the first option).
